Household of Eliza Bray (born 1826, Cornwall)

1881 England, Wales & Scotland Census in Plympton St Mary, Devon, England

The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of Eliza Bray, born in 1826 in Launceston, Cornwall, consisted of 3 members. Eliza was the head of the household, widow. She had 2 children; Samuel (born 1861 in St Budeaux, Devon, England) and Bessie (born 1869 in St Budeaux, Devon, England).
